## Font Vendoring — Data Stores

All third-party fonts used by the Lanternfield UI are vendored into the `glyphcache` store rather than fetched at runtime, eliminating outbound calls during page render. License metadata for each family is recorded alongside the binary blobs and audited quarterly. The font registry service reads its catalog from a dedicated database, reachable via the connection string below.

replica DSN, hahop-bagef: clickhouse://gilion_svc:hB@db-daee.paliqdata.corp:5432/pelwyn

## Step 4: Publish versioned build

Veldware's component library (Larkspur UI) uses strict semver. Never hand-bump versions; the release bot tags from the changeset files. As a contractor you only need read access to the registry plus the publish token for dry runs.

Run `npm run version:check` before pushing. If it fails, your changeset is missing. Fix that first.

Then create `.env.release` in the repo root. Set the registry scope on line one, then the publish token. Add the following line to the file:

vault entry, fadup-tagag: RELAY_SECRET8=2fd92179

### Runbook: Meridian calendar sync conflicts

When a user reports duplicated or vanished events, Meridian has usually hit a sync conflict with the upstream calendar. First confirm the conflict flag in the sync dashboard, then trigger a one-way reconcile from the authoritative source. Before reconciling, verify the sync service is running with the settings shown below.

config for tagaf-bawif:
[norok]
host = norok.ordinworks.local
user = norok_svc
database = norok_prod

New starters escorting guests must use the manual push plate and hold the door open, as the sensors have been disconnected until replacement units from Torvik Fittings arrive. The west atrium entrance remains fully operational and should be your default route. In the meantime, staff can still open the east wing service door using the temporary pass code shown below.

staff pass of baweg-bawep = bdg-AIU-1